请求参数中字符串的+变成了空格
前端请求
后端接收到的结果
在URL中,某些字符(包括空格、+
、&
、?
等)需要被编码。具体而言,在URL中,空格通常被编码为 +
或 %20
。因此,如果你在请求参数中使用 +
,它会被解释为一个空格。
如果你希望在参数中包含字面上的 +
字符,应该使用 URL 编码来表示,即 %2B
。
例如,如果你有一个参数 param=value+with+plus
, 实际的URL应该是:
param=value%2Bwith%2Bplus
原文地址:https://blog.csdn.net/m0_73665762/article/details/142824579
免责声明:本站文章内容转载自网络资源,如本站内容侵犯了原著者的合法权益,可联系本站删除。更多内容请关注自学内容网(zxcms.com)!